Only round the result, not intermediate … WebF. Now pretend we multiply 2.569 inches by 1.7 inches. Answer is 4.4 in2 because the least amount of sig fig was 2 sig fig so the answer can only have 2 sig fis. Also, inch x inch = inch squared! G. Now remember that conversion factors such as (1 L / 1000 mL) DO NOT affect the significant digits because they are exact numbers.
